Abstract :
Shepherding behaviors are a type of group be haviors in which one group (the shepherds) tries to control the motion of another group (the flock). Shepherding behaviors can be found in many forms in nature and have various important robotic applications. In this paper we extend our previous work of shepherding behaviors with a single shepherd to multiple shepherds. More specifically, we study how a group of shepherds can work cooperatively without communication to efficiently control the flock.
